POSITION SUMMARY
The Risk Management Data Analyst will support Risk Management data and analytic projects with moderate to low supervision in collaboration with clinical, technical, business, and analytic stakeholders. This position will be responsible for translating data and reporting requests into technical requirements and specifications appropriate for report building and dashboards. This position will perform various routine and ad hoc clinical and operational data analyses in support of risk management. The Risk Management Data Analyst will design, build, validate, document and deploy business intelligence reports and dashboards using a variety of front-end visualization and reporting tools (e.g., Tableau, Power BI).

PRIMARY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
1.Contributes to the achievement of established department goals and objectives and adheres to department policies, procedures, quality standards, and safety standards. Complies with governmental and accreditation regulations.

2.Performs clinical and operational data analysis (staffing levels, clinical utilization, volume analysis, cost analysis) with outputs that are clear and relevant to the users.

3.Designs analysis methodology and tailors data outputs based on customer needs and understanding.

4.Provides internal documentation to ensure replicability as well as providing audit trails in all work with oversight of other department leaders and stakeholders. Completes assignments in an efficient, quality-focused manner.

5.Communicates any quality issues to IS or appropriate data source provider.

6.Validates and interprets data results, either independently or with assistance. Makes recommendations to management.

7.Prepares weekly, monthly, quarterly and bi-annual reports (tabular, graphical, and written analysis formats) in support of business operations and quality improvement/patient safety initiatives, primarily related to the professional liability claims program, but also in support of other initiatives within the Risk Management Department.

8.Assists Risk and Insurance Director with physician/hospital PL insurance coverage for the Captive program. Assistance with database management of physician coverage, physician underwriting and review of contracts to verify coverage.

9.Works with the VP of Risk Management, MedStar's actuary, insurance broker and the finance department to develop the Captive PL budget and allocation of premium throughout the system. Ensures and validates the reliability of input data.

10.Develops and maintains documentation related to requirements gathering, design and build, testing and validation, extraction, transformation, and loading processes, quality assurance, and end user guides.

11.Develops and executes test plans to ensure error-free, high-quality deliverables. Reviews information to identify and interpret any patterns or useful trends.

12.Presents data to management with the simplicity of design in a clear, easy-to-understand format. Complex ideas are communicated with clarity, precision, and efficiency in a manner that ensures accurate comprehension by the recipient.

13.Actively looks for ways to improve and promote quality of deliverables, work product, and internal processes; apply feedback to improve performance; monitor own work to ensure quality.

14.Keeps abreast of current trends and developments in the healthcare and information technical industry.

15.Builds and maintains accurate, effective databases as required by individual projects. Ensures and validates the reliability of input data.

16.Demonstrates proficiency with data mining and manipulation tools including Excel and Access.

QUALIFICATIONS

Education

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Healthcare Administration, computer sciences, actuarial science, information systems or related field required or equivalent technical experience required

Work Experience

3-4 years demonstrated experience in the healthcare industry collecting, managing, and analyzing data for clinical and non-clinical audiences required
1-2 years related experience in healthcare management or healthcare consulting preferred

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

1. Excellent communication, both oral and written, and interpersonal skills are required to collaborate and interact with a wide range of clinical, technical, analytical, and business associates. Excellent organizational skills required. Must be proactive and a self-starter.

2. Advanced analytical, conceptual and technical problem-solving solving abilities required.

3. Excellent attention to detail, required.

4. Proficiency with programs such as but not limited to Microsoft Excel, Microsoft Power Point, Microsoft Word, Power BI, Tableau,

5. Business Objects, Python and SQL databases required.

6. Familiarity with risk management software such as Candello is desired, however willingness to learn is required. Candidates for this position should be able to spot trends and anomalies within data. This includes using reporting and statistics tools.

7. Awareness of risk management and medical professional liability claims management programs is desired, however willingness to learn is required.

8. Ability to manage multiple priorities and assess and adjust quickly to changing priorities. React well under pressure; treat others with respect and consideration; accept responsibility for own actions and work product; follow through on commitments.

Licenses and Certifications

No special certification, registration or licensure
